大千中华科技网

深度学习技术在自然语言处理中的应用

大千中华科技网 0

自然语言处理(NLP)是人工智能领域中的一个重要分支,而深度学技术已经在NLP领域展现出了强的应用潜力。深度学是一种模仿人脑神经网络结构进行机器学的方法,通过多层次的神经网络结构来学数据的抽象表示,从而实现对复杂数据的高效处理和学。本文将探讨深度学技术在自然语言处理中的应用,并分析其在各个方面的优势和挑战。

深度学技术在自然语言处理中的应用

深度学在自然语言处理中的应用

1. 文本分类和情感分析:

深度学模型如卷积神经网络(CNN)和循环神经网络(RNN)等在文本分类和情感分析任务中取得了巨成功。这些模型能够自动学文本中的特征,并将其映射到情感类别或文本类别上,从而实现高效的文本分类和情感分析。

2. 命名实体识别:

深度学模型在命名实体识别任务中也有着广泛的应用。通过使用循环神经网络(RNN)或者是其变体,模型可以学到文本中实体的上下文信息,从而更准确地识别出文本中的人名、地名、组织机构名等实体。

3. 机器翻译:

深度学技术在机器翻译领域的应用也是非常成功的。利用神经机器翻译模型(NMT),如编码器-解码器结构,可以实现端到端的机器翻译,提高了翻译质量和效率。

4. 问答系统:

深度学模型在问答系统中的应用也是十分广泛的。通过构建基于深度学的问答模型,系统可以从规模文本中准确地找到答案,并且能够理解复杂的问题结构和语境。

5. 语言生成:

深度学模型在语言生成任务中也取得了一定的成就,如神经语言模型(NLM)和生成对抗网络(GAN)等。这些模型能够生成具有语法结构和语义连贯性的自然语言文本,包括文章、对话等。

深度学技术的优势

1. 端到端学:

深度学模型可以实现端到端的学,避免了手工设计特征的繁琐过程,使得模型更加自动化和高效。

2. 表示学:

深度学模型能够自动学数据的抽象表示,从而更好地捕捉数据的特征和结构,提高了模型的泛化能力和适应性。

3. 上下文理解:

深度学模型能够有效地理解文本中的上下文信息,从而更好地完成各种自然语言处理任务,如语言生成、机器翻译等。

深度学技术面临的挑战

1. 数据需求:

深度学模型通常需要量的数据进行训练,但是在某些NLP任务中,获取规模标注数据是非常困难的,这就限制了模型的表现。

2. 模型解释性:

深度学模型通常是黑盒模型,难以解释其内的工作机制和决策过程,这就限制了其在一些对解释性要求较高的应用场景中的应用。

3. 过拟合问题:

深度学模型容易在训练过程中出现过拟合问题,特别是在数据量不足的情况下。如何有效地解决过拟合问题是一个重要的挑战。

结语

深度学技术在自然语言处理领域展现出了巨的应用潜力,其在文本分类、情感分析、命名实体识别、机器翻译、问答系统等任务中取得了显著的成就。然而,深度学技术仍然面临着数据需求、模型解释性差、过拟合问题等挑战,需要进一步的研究和探索来解决这些问题,从而更好地推动深度学在自然语言处理中的应用和发展。

纽曼硬盘怎么拆开

装完系统windows未启动怎么办

android为什么开机键盘跳不开

卖字画直播一天多少钱合适

四季翡翠防疫怎么样

怎么能试出来是不是玉石

猫咪孕吐怎么办

seo优化标题怎么引流

免责声明:文中图片均来源于网络,如有版权问题请联系我们进行删除!

标签:深度学习技术